A natural gas and utilities company is seeking a Data Analyst to join their Enterprise Data Analytics organization to support Electric Business Analytics. This resource will provide about 60% true Data Analytics utilizing SQL, and 40% reporting and visualization via Tableau and PowerBI. This person will be a part of daily stand-ups and weekly sprints, will be required to meet with stakeholders to understand business needs and deliverables, and execute tasks relating to those activities. From a data analytics perspective, this person will be expected to cleanse data, merge into single views, complete calculations via SQL, and will be required to pull data from multiple sources including GCP, SAP HANA, Oracle, and MS Dynamics. This person should be well-versed with Python scripting as well as have the ability to talk with internal stakeholders and positively impact the customer experience through data. This role is required to work onsite in their downtown, Houston TX office Monday - Wednesday.
This role is paying between 40 - 60/hr. depending upon years of experience and education level.

5+ years of Data Analytics experience including: cleansing data, merging views, performing calculations and creating tables, manipulation of data, and pulling data from various sources
3+ years of SQL experience within data analytics
Experience with reporting and visualization utilizing Tableau (Preferred to also have experience with PowerBI)
Experience pulling and storing data in GCP
Experience with Python scripting
Experience manipulating and presenting data to enhance customer experience
